In this paper we use the theory of $\epsilon$-constants associated to tame finite group actions on arithmetic surfaces to define a Brauer group invariant $\mu(\X,G,V)$ associated to certain symplectic motives of weight one. We then discuss the relationship between this invariant and $w_2(\pi)$, the Galois theoretic invariant associated to tame covers of surfaces.
